Keys to understand the heraldry availability of the surname Gramston

Exclusivity and legitimacy of the heraldry, blazon and coat of arms of Gramston

Traditionally, the coat of arms is granted to a particular person who bears the surname Gramston, without this extending to all individuals who share that surname. The right to use a specific coat of arms is transmitted according to the laws and customs of heraldry, which implies that not everyone who bears the surname Gramston has the heraldic right to use the coat of arms associated with their ancestors.< /p>
